Quote: Originally posted by Dogger126
Ok I sound really stupid, but how do I make it windowed?


Create a shortcut to your latest EP (e.g. "C:\Games\The Sims\The Sims 2\The Sims 2 Mansion and Garden Stuff\TSBin\Sims2EP9.exe", this isn't the default path though). right click and open properties, and add -w to the end of the target box.

Alternately, use FRAPS. It's shareware but you can take BMP screenshots free and convert them later.

Personally, I use windowed mode and take screenshots with Alt + PrintScreen - it seems to me that it is the best working method on Windows 10. You need to paste it into Paint after every shot. I could not get any screenshot program to work - although there may have been updates since.

Default Bandicam Fix
Hi, sorry for commenting on an old thread, but I thought I would post this to help future googlers: I was able to get bandicam to take sims 2 screenshots by going to general settings and checking the 'bandicam always on top' box. I have the screen recording mode (in the top left corner) set to 'rectangle on a screen,' but I'm not sure that that matters as much as the 'bandicam always on top' setting.
